Bill overview
This bill requires New Jersey’s electric public utilities to get approval from the Board of Public Utilities (BPU) before building new or modifying existing transmission lines. Utilities must submit a detailed proposal outlining the project’s potential environmental and safety impacts, associated costs, and whether it addresses a demonstrated need like improved reliability or increased energy supply. The BPU will then review the proposal to ensure it’s reasonable, cost-effective, and in the public interest.
